The TriCounty Bar Association consists of all interested lawyers in Buffalo, Jackson, Pepin, and Trempealeau Counties, in addition to local judges and associate members by sponsorship. It is the first incorporated bar association in the State of Wisconsin, and the first to have its own home page on the Web. Over the years, members of this bar association have contributed much to their own communities, in addition to serving the State Bar of Wisconsin and the judiciary.
An annual business meeting is held each January
in conjunction with CLE offerings. An annual multi-day summer meeting is
held each August at the bar association's own cabin on Lake Pepin,
adjacent to a YMCA camp rented by the association for lodging and meal
purposes. Other 'meetings' result from the common practice of most
members attending a member's funeral as part of an organized group (with
a private wake following, sometimes for quite a while).
